How Casinos Use Technology to Enhance User Experience
Casinos have long been at the forefront of adopting technology to improve the gaming experience for their users. From sophisticated slot machines to immersive virtual environments, technology has transformed the way players interact with casino games. The integration of advanced software, real-time data analytics, and secure payment systems ensures not only enhanced entertainment but also greater trust and convenience for players worldwide.
One of the most significant advancements in casino technology is the use of artificial intelligence and machine learning, which enable personalized gaming experiences tailored to individual preferences. Additionally, mobile technology allows users to access their favorite games anywhere, anytime, fostering increased engagement. Augmented reality and virtual reality are also emerging, offering players a more immersive and interactive environment that mimics the atmosphere of physical casinos without leaving home.
